What Is Hunger Token? Overview, Features, and Benefits HUNGER
Hunger Token (HUNGER) uses a blockchain protocol for decentralized transactions and asset transfer. The system processes peer-to-peer payments and supports integration with various platforms. Tokenomics focus on transparent distribution and efficient transaction validation.
Core technology
Hunger Token runs on a Proof-of-Stake consensus mechanism. The protocol supports high throughput with low latency. Nodes validate transactions and secure the network using staking. Smart contract support allows for programmable assets. The blockchain implements sharding for scalability.
- Peer-to-peer payments with low transaction fees
- Smart contract deployment for custom applications
- Integration with DeFi tools and platforms
- Support for API-driven development
